Vermiculite in Hydroponics An Essential Growing Medium


Vermiculite, a naturally occurring mineral, has gained popularity in hydroponics for its unique properties that contribute to plant growth and health. This lightweight, sterile substance is formed through the heating of mica, resulting in a highly porous material that expands significantly. Its physical characteristics and benefits make vermiculite an excellent choice for hydroponic systems.

Moreover, vermiculite is chemically inert, meaning it won’t react with nutrients or alter pH levels in the growing environment. This property ensures that plants receive a consistent supply of essential nutrients without the risk of contamination or nutrient lockout, which can occur with other growing mediums. Additionally, vermiculite does not harbor pests or pathogens, making it a sterile option for hydroponic setups.

Another significant benefit of vermiculite is its lightweight nature. This characteristic is particularly advantageous for indoor hydroponic systems, which often have weight limitations. The ease of handling and transporting vermiculite allows growers to create and manage their systems without the burden of overly heavy materials.


Vermiculite can be used in various hydroponic systems, including nutrient film technique (NFT), deep water culture (DWC), and aeroponics. It can also be blended with other growing mediums, such as peat moss or coconut coir, to enhance the overall structure and water-retention capacity, allowing growers to tailor the medium to their specific plant needs.


Despite its benefits, it’s essential for growers to be mindful of the use of vermiculite. While it is an excellent choice for many plants, it may not be suitable for all types of crops. For example, certain high-demand plants may require different substrates with varied nutrient and aeration properties.


In conclusion, vermiculite is a versatile and effective medium for hydroponics, offering numerous benefits like excellent water retention, inert chemical properties, and lightweight convenience. Its use can significantly improve the chances of successful plant growth in a hydroponic environment. As indoor gardening continues to rise in popularity, understanding and utilizing materials like vermiculite will be crucial for cultivating healthy, thriving plants.
